Petrol could fall 18c a litre if fuel retailers forced to show price


Commerce and Consumer Affairs Minister Kris Faafoi says the Government is looking to make swift changes in the fuel market. As expected, the commission recommended regulations to require retailers to display premium fuel prices on price boards, and fuel cap stickers "to help consumers understand what grade of fuel their vehicle requires". He had written to fuel companies to suggest they move now on displaying premium brand petrol prices on forecourt display boards, before regulation comes in. Maarten Holl Mark Stockdale said the AA welcomed the idea of forcing petrol stations to show their premium petrol prices. "But unlike petrol, talk is cheap and the Government is a big part of the reason why petrol prices are so high.
